  • Three predominant prostatic proteins : Drei vorherrschende Prostataproteine
  • 1990
  • Ingår i: Andrologia. - : Hindawi Limited. - 0303-4569 .- 1439-0272. ; 22:1 S, s. 122-131
  • Tidskriftsartikel (refereegranskat)abstract
    • Summary Prostatic acid phosphatase (PAP), prostate‐specific antigen (PSA; or γ‐seminoprotein), and β‐microseminoprotein (β‐MSP; PSP94 or β‐inhibin) are the three predominant proteins secreted by the normal human prostate gland. In the epithelium of normal and hyperplastic prostatic acini and ducts PAP, PSA and β‐MSP have an identical immunohistochemical localization. Highly differentiated (grade I) carcinomas contain an almost equal number of PAP‐, PSA‐ and β‐MSP‐immunoreactive cells; the incidence of these cells is lower and they display a greater staining variability in the moderately and poorly (grade II‐III) differentiated tumours. Especially in poorly differentiated tumours PSA seems to be a more sensitive immunohistochemical marker than PAP or prostatic carcinomas. Moreover, the use of PAP as a marker for prostatic carcinomas is complicated by the reported structural similarities between the prostatic secreted acid phosphatase and lysosomal acid phosphatase occurring in all tissues. The use of β‐MSP as a marker for prostatic carcinomas may be limited by indications of non‐prostatic production of this protein.

  • Dysregulation of male sex hormones in chronic hepatitis C patients
  • 2016
  • Ingår i: Andrologia. - Berlin, Germany : Wiley-Blackwell. - 0303-4569 .- 1439-0272. ; 48:1, s. 82-86
  • Tidskriftsartikel (refereegranskat)abstract
    • Chronic hepatitis C (HCV) infection is a serious problem all over the world and has a special importance in Egypt, where the prevalence of infection is 14.7% of population. In males, HCV is associated with sexual dysfunction and changes in the semen parameters. This study aimed at estimation of a panel of the most important related hormones in the serum of patients and illustration of their correlation to the routine laboratory investigations. The four studied hormones showed alteration in the patients in comparison with the controls. While androstenedione, prolactin and testosterone were significantly increased in patients, dehydroepiandrosterone sulphate was decreased. These changes in the hormones were not related to the liver functions, pathological grade or even viral load. We hypothesised a model of how HCV can induce these hormonal changes and recommended to add these hormones to the follow-up panel of male patients with HCV.

  • Does varicocelectomy improve semen in men with azoospermia and clinically palpable varicocele?
  • 2020
  • Ingår i: Andrologia. - : Wiley-Blackwell. - 0303-4569 .- 1439-0272. ; 52:2
  • Tidskriftsartikel (refereegranskat)abstract
    • The effectiveness of varicocelectomy in nonobstructive azoospermia is controversial. The current study assessed the efficacy of microsurgical subinguinal varicocelectomy in nonobstructive azoospermic men with palpable varicocele and to evaluate predictive parameters of outcome. We reviewed the records of 723 patients who had microsurgical varicocelectomy and diagnostic testicular biopsy between 2012 and 2016 at a tertiary medical centre. Data pertaining to the physical, laboratory (semen analysis and hormonal profile) and histopathology features were examined, exploring the predictors of improvement in semen analysis post-varicocelectomy. In total, 42 patients with mean age 35.71 +/- 6.35 years were included. After a mean varicocelectomy follow-up of 6.7 months, motile spermatozoa in the ejaculate could be observed in 11 patients (26.2). Out of all the factors examined, only testicular histopathology significantly predicted post-varicocelectomy outcome, where 8/11 patients exhibited hypospermatogenesis, and 3/11 Sertoli cell-only regained spermatozoa in semen. Microsurgical varicocelectomy in nonobstructive azoospermic men with clinically palpable varicocele can result in sperm appearance in the ejaculate with the highest success expected in hypospermatogenesis.

  • Impact of SARS-CoV-2 and Other Upper Respiratory Tract Viral Infections on Reproductive Parameters in Young Healthy Men with Mild Symptoms of Disease
  • 2023
  • Ingår i: Andrologia. - 0303-4569. ; 2023
  • Tidskriftsartikel (refereegranskat)abstract
    • Data regarding excretion of SARS-CoV-2 in semen are inconclusive and counseling regarding risk of sexual transmission is still challenging. Our knowledge on the effect of upper respiratory tract infections (URTI) on male reproductive system is also scarce. Apart from negative effect of fever on spermatogenesis virtually no study has been able to compare reproductive parameters in men with COVID-19 or other URTI with predisease data. Eleven men who developed symptoms of URTI during the first and second wave of COVID-19 pandemic and who had preexistent fertility and hormonal data, participated in the study leaving sperm and blood samples. Three additional subjects were recruited among proven SARS-CoV-2 positive male hospital workers (without previous data). SARS-CoV-2 RNA was present in the ejaculate from 2 of 5 (40%) young men with mild COVID-19. In one of them viral particles could be detected in the semen sample 2 weeks after the first sampling. Men with any URTI showed higher LH (p=0.02), lower sperm concentration (p=0.047), and free testosterone (p=0.008) when compared to their samples delivered 10 years earlier. When SARS-CoV-2 positive subjects were compared to subjects with other URTIs, no difference in levels of reproductive parameters or inflammatory markers was seen. In conclusion, SARS-CoV-2 RNA can be present in the ejaculate but does not seem to affect reproductive parameters any more than other viruses. However, mild URTI was shown to affect the sperm concentration, LH, and free testosterone negatively.

  • Seminal plasma albumin: origin and relation to the male reproductive parameters.
  • 2007
  • Ingår i: Andrologia. - : Hindawi Limited. - 0303-4569 .- 1439-0272. ; 39:2, s. 60-65
  • Tidskriftsartikel (refereegranskat)abstract
    • We wanted to investigate the origin of seminal plasma albumin and its relation to the male reproductive parameters. Semen samples from 916 men, under infertility assessment, were analysed according to guidelines of the World Health Organization. Seminal plasma constituents, i.e. albumin, markers of the epididymal (neutral alpha-glucosidase, NAG), prostatic (prostate-specific antigen, PSA, and zinc) and seminal vesicle function (fructose), as well as levels of reproductive hormones in plasma were measured. The sperm chromatin structure assay (SCSA) was applied on 267 of the 916 samples. A negative correlation was seen for seminal albumin and plasma follicle-stimulating hormone (r = -0.1, P = 0.02) and a positive correlation for seminal albumin and serum inhibin B (r = 0.2, P = 0.004). Albumin exhibited positive correlations with the epididymal marker, NAG (r = 0.5, P < 0.001) and with the prostatic markers, PSA and zinc (r = 0.1, P = 0.001; r = 0.2, P < 0.001 respectively) as well as with age (r = 0.2, P < 0.001). A negative significant association was seen for seminal albumin and semen volume (beta = -0.60; 95% CI -0.80 to -0.30). The opposite trend was found regarding sperm concentration (beta = 0.34; 95% CI 0.30-0.40), total sperm count (beta = 0.30; 95% CI 0.20-0.40), and percentage morphologically normal spermatozoa (beta = 0.70; 95% CI 0.10-1.0). No association was found between albumin and sperm motility, SCSA parameters, or fructose, the marker of seminal vesicles. Our results suggest testicular, epididymal and prostatic origin of seminal plasma albumin, in addition to the contribution from blood. This is the first study to demonstrate an association between seminal plasma albumin and sperm morphology. Further studies are needed to elucidate the role of seminal albumin in sperm morphology.
